If the current flowing into and out of a 9 Volt battery is 1 Ampere, how much work is done by the battery in 10 seconds?
that potential difference has units of Volt and 1 Volt = 1 Joules/Coulomb.
A Volt represents the amount of work (in Joules) required required to move a charge through a potential difference.
